Hi Leigh, This is very timely for me, so a big thank you. I have had the Korg PA700 and Pa1000 for the past six years. They are very good in many respects but I have found the following: style creation feels very complicated, as you say the midi to style converter is useless, the ergonomics are poor, the menu system and style editing are unfriendly and, very importantly, there is not the wide community support and availability of fresh styles that the Yamaha keyboards have. I've been contemplating switching to the Yamaha SX900 for a while and your video has helped me decide to go ahead.
